Massage chairs combine advanced technology and exceptional comfort, offering stress relief and relaxation. These chairs have evolved over the years, incorporating advanced features to cater to the growing demand for relaxation and therapeutic benefits. They are widely regarded as a practical alternative to professional massages, offering convenience at home. With detailed mechanisms, these chairs can deliver a complete body massage or concentrate on targeted areas like the legs, neck, or shoulders.

Various techniques are used by massage chairs to provide soothing relaxation. Techniques like kneading, rolling, shiatsu, and tapping are frequently simulated for their therapeutic benefits. They are more than just relaxation devices; they promote better overall wellness. They effectively boost circulation, ease muscle tension, and manage persistent pain. These chairs stimulate pressure points to encourage the production of endorphins, the body's way of reducing pain and improving mood. Options like heat therapy, zero-gravity reclining, and foot rollers amplify the comfort and relaxation they offer.

Those unfamiliar with massage chairs may initially find their functionality intimidating. Modern massage chair designs emphasize ease of use. Pre-programmed settings and intuitive controls make them simple to operate. These chairs often come with a remote control or a digital interface, making it simple to customize the massage session. Some models even include voice control or smartphone connectivity, allowing users to operate them effortlessly. This convenience ensures massage chairs remain a popular option for home use.

How a massage chair is designed greatly influences its effectiveness. Ergonomics ensure the chair aligns with the body for maximum comfort. These chairs are crafted to fit the body’s curves, offering proper spine and limb support. Materials used in these chairs are also chosen with care, combining durability and softness to enhance the user experience. Some models use high-quality leather or synthetic materials that are both comfortable and easy to maintain, ensuring the chair remains in top condition for years.

Massage chairs go beyond relaxation, aiming to tackle particular health issues. Lower back pain sufferers and those needing improved circulation find significant relief through these chairs. Airbags and rollers replicate manual massage techniques, providing lifelike and beneficial massages. Such targeted therapy makes them an excellent choice for managing pain independently.

The technological advancements in massage chairs have transformed them into sophisticated devices. Body scanners ensure massages are tailored to individual body dimensions. Advanced rollers in 3D and 4D systems create lifelike massage movements. Such features refine massages for personalization and improved results.
